Must patients with vitiligo quit smoking and drinking alcohol?

It is recommended that patients with vitiligo quit smoking and abstain from alcohol, although this is not absolutely necessary. Smoking and alcohol consumption have various negative effects on health and may indirectly affect the progression and treatment outcomes of vitiligo. Smoking can reduce immune function, which is detrimental to the recovery from vitiligo, while alcohol may irritate the skin and affect the normal function of melanocytes, thereby worsening vitiligo symptoms. In addition, smoking and alcohol consumption may interfere with drug metabolism and absorption, reducing treatment effectiveness. As each patient's condition is different, the decision to quit smoking and abstain from alcohol should be made based on individual病情 (condition), lifestyle habits, and medical advice. If vitiligo patients maintain good lifestyle habits and actively cooperate with treatment, favorable treatment outcomes may still be achieved even without quitting smoking or alcohol.
